New Delhi [India], August 26: On August 24, 2024, the International Youth Development Foundation (IYDF) and Info Academy joined forces to host a meaningful charitable event at Sri Mad Bal Sadan Orphanage in Lucknow. Organized by Imran Nafis, the event received strong support from volunteers Komal Sahu, Nafis Alam, Anand Prakash, Md Irfan, Muskan Kashyap, and Sakshi. The event aimed to provide essential supplies to 80 orphans while helping them set goals for their future.

The event commenced at 11:30 AM IST, with volunteers bringing a variety of much-needed items, including 25 hotel management books, a bookshelf, four cricket bats, 30 kilograms of rice, 50 kilograms of wheat flour, 20 kilograms of pulses, 30 pens, six balls, one football, three badminton rackets, and 10 shuttlecocks. These supplies were carefully chosen to meet the children's educational needs and offer practical support for their daily lives.

Sri Ajay Prakash, the head of Sri Mad Bal Sadan Orphanage, worked closely with the organizers to ensure that the supplies were distributed to each child. During the event, volunteers engaged with the children, learning about their aspirations and organizing games and singing activities that filled the venue with joy and laughter.
